How can I execute a stored procedure once a load of a table is done. I know it should be possible. I just don't know where I should configure it

Hi Thire, 

 

This section in the user guide explains how to do this:

 

https://legacysupport.timextender.com/hc/en-us/articles/360051848111

 

You would create a script action, then set a pre/post-step on the table. 

They you would select your script as a "Post-Step" under "Execute <Table Name> Data Cleansing Rules like so:
